I am new to this forum and also new to AB PLCs. I have plan to get ControLogix, PLC5/20E, SLC5/05 and MicroLogix PLCs for testing and integrating with my software platform. Which programming software suit for all these PLCs? Does RSLogix5000 works with all these? Or should I go for different programming software for each of these PLcs? Thanks in advance for any help.

RSLogix5 for the PLC 5's
RSLogix500 for the SLC's and Micrologix
RSLogix5000 for the Controllogix, Compactlogix, Flexlogix, Softlogix

Each has its own software........AB does offer bundle packages where you can buy all three of the above software for less than individual cost.

I need to communicate to PLC5/20E through its own Ethernet port. I dont understand why one should go for a 1785ENET to make PLC5/20E to communicate with Ethernet. Is it that, functions available with built-in port and port on 1785ENET are different? Can any one give some information regarding this.

It would be nice if one programming software package worked with all. But that is not the case. You will need:

RSLogix 5000 for Control Logix.
RSLogix 5 for PLC 5.
RSLogix 500 for SLC5/05 and MicroLogix.

As mentioned above, you'll need 3 different programming packages to cover the range. There was an initiative in A-B in the early 90's to produce a single package called 'ACE', or something similar, but that was abandoned when it proved too difficult and they were infiltrated by ICOM.

Also, since you want to interface to your own software platform, you will need a more capable version of RSLinx than what you get with the programming software.(OEM, Pro, Gateway)
 
As mentioned earlier the 1785-ENET is really intended as an option to add Ethernet to non-Ethernet PLC5 controllers. Seeing as how the 5/20E is equipped with an Ethernet connection there is no real added benefit of having a 1785-ENET sidecar module.

As far as the software goes, others have mentioned the bundle packages which is probably the route you want to go. Bear in mind also the the RSLogix5000 software is an attempt to be an "all-in-one" package. It will program:
  • CompactLogix
  • FlexLogix
  • SoftLogix
  • ControlLogix
If you are going to have an integrated software package, you have to start somewhere and the Logix5000 controllers appear to be that starting point. RSLogix5000 is intended to program the whole family of controllers from top to bottom.

I would imagine that it is very difficult to integrate such different controllers (PLC5, SLC, CLogix) when their features are so different.

I remember the ACE software initiative back many years ago and had a chance to see the demonstration and thinking how cool this stuff will be when I can get my hands on it. Then the AB product managers stopped talking about dates (as in release dates) and started talking conceptually. That was the first clue that ACE was dead.
